Warning Signs You Need Burst Pipe Water Removal
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Our team is here to guide you through the warning signs of Burst Pipe Water Removal in Mona, UT. Don’t ignore these signs!
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ors can show hidden water damage or mold growth. If you notice musty smells in your home, it’s time to call our team. Don’t wait until it’s too late.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ling
Water stains on your ceiling can show a leaky pipe or roof damage. If you notice water stains, it’s essential to address the issue immediately. Don’t let the problem get worse.
Soggy Carpets and Flooring
Soggy carpets and flooring can show hidden water damage. If you notice wet or soggy areas, it’s time to call our team. We’ll get your floors dry and safe.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or structural issues. If you notice uneven or buckled flooring, it’s essential to address the issue immediately. Don’t let the problem get worse.
Visible Water Damage
Visible water damage can show a burst pipe or leaky appliance. If you notice water damage, it’s time to call our team. We’ll get your home dry and safe.
Increased Water Bills
Increased water bills can show hidden water leaks or damage. If you notice higher water bills, it’s time to investigate further. We’ll help you identify the issue.

Burst Pipe Water Removal Cost In Mona, UT
The cost of Burst Pipe Water Removal in Mona, UT var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ing your home. We’ll work with you to find a solution that fits your budget.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of flooring, and equipment needed |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and duration of drying process |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of surfaces, and level of contamination |
| Restoration and rep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of repairs needed, and materials required |
| Containment and equipment rental |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and duration of containment process |
